As a new attorney, James saw both sides of the courtroom. He chose the side that mattered to him and never looked back.

  1. 1988

    University of North Texas, Denton

    Bachelor of Arts in Political Science and a Bachelor of Arts in Psychology.

  2. 1989

    Admitted to South Texas College of Law

    Began legal studies in Houston shortly after graduating from UNT.

  3. 1992

    Doctorate of Jurisprudence

    Graduated and joined a firm that represented plaintiffs as well as defense clients.

  4. Since

    100% personal injury

    Defense work offered steady pay. Representing the injured was far more rewarding. James has devoted his entire practice to personal injury litigation ever since.

How James Works

You will not be victimized a second time.

Obtaining qualified representation quickly is imperative. Answer only what is necessary for medical professionals to provide care, then let someone qualified advocate for you. Do not agree to or sign anything without a detailed understanding of your rights.

  1. 01

    He handles every aspect of your case.

    From the moment you decide to work with him, James deals with the insurers, the paperwork, the deadlines and the other side's lawyers. Most employers' insurance companies and hospitals keep an attorney on retainer. Now you have one too.

  2. 02

    He gets you in front of a doctor who listens.

    Not a company doctor trying to discount your injury and get you on your way. James makes sure you receive the medical care you need and that the billing for those services is reasonable and ethical.

  3. 03

    He documents everything.

    Expenses, lost wages and every other cost associated with your injuries, so nothing is left on the table when it is time to be made whole.

  4. 04

    He explains the system.

    James believes it is his job not only to protect your rights, but to explain how and why the process works the way it does. You will always know where your case stands.
